Transaction

b8499e60a097dab5c7caba19b43cb52f39ffae28253ca5b1612d5e4ac48ea54e
276,499 confirmations
Timestamp
1608935507
Block662,967
Fee23,290 sats
Fee rate15.3 sats/vB
view on mempool.space

Inputs & Outputs

Outputs